Metacognitive Strategies for Reading Comprehension
Metacognitive Strategies for Reading Comprehension
My child can read! Why is she struggling?
Some children learn to decode, to read fluently, and even answer basic recall questions, but beyond the level of recall, their comprehension breaks down. Why? In many cases, it is because they lack strategies -- not word attack skills, but metacognitive strategies. As parents and teachers -- as proficient readers -- we use strategies that are so ingrained in us that we often don't give them conscious thought.
